Kelly Louke

VP, Residential Lending & Retail Banking Officer at Charlotte State Bank

Vice President Kelly Louke joined the Charlotte State Bank & Trust’s residential lending team in 2016. She was approved by the Nationwide Mortgage Licensing System & Registry and carries a unique identifier (NMLS#795290), as do each of the bank’s residential lenders.

Kelly grew up in Fort Myers and graduated from Riverdale High School there. She worked in retail and insurance until she began her banking career in 1995 as a Customer Service Representative. She joined Charlotte State Bank & Trust in 1998, starting out as a Personal Banker and working her way up to Assistant Branch Manager, then Branch Manager, all at the bank’s Murdock office. She was named an assistant vice president in 2013.

As a Residential Lender and Retail Banking Officer, Kelly is now based at the bank’s North Port office. A two-time winner of the North Port Sun Readers’ Choice Award as Best Mortgage Lender, she is a board member of the North Port Area Chamber of Commerce and chairs its Member Retention Committee.

A graduate of the Leadership Charlotte Class of 2008, Kelly has served on the board of Drug Free Charlotte County. She was an ambassador of the Charlotte County Chamber of Commerce, member of the United Way Impact Panel and vice chair of the Charlotte County Chapter of the American Red Cross.
